Asbestos lawyers are skilled in taking on cases against large corporations that exposed workers to asbestos-related toxic. They are aware of places where asbestos was used and how to research the work history of a client's previous employers. They will look over medical documents and laboratory tests to find companies that are responsible for asbestos. They will seek out experts in order to strengthen their argument.

If you are diagnosed with an class action asbestos illness, such as mesothelioma, should seek legal advice immediately. The statute of limitations is not long and starts when the diagnosis is made. A mesothelioma suit could result in a significant payout for the victim and their families.

Certain asbestos companies have filed for bankruptcy and have set up trust funds to compensate victims. A mesothelioma lawyer can assist families and victims submit trust fund claims in order to receive compensation. They can also help with VA benefits that are available to those who were exposed to asbestos in the military.
